Extraordinary Powers: World’s Hardest Test is set to air a pristine episode on Wednesday, February 15, 2023, at 9 pm ET on Fox. The one-hour episode will see the leftover big name contenders contend in a progression of difficulties that will test them as far as possible as they endure preparing with DS specialists and get through a 10-day stay at a training camp with unfortunate circumstances, ill-advised rest, and thorough exercises.

Starting from the main episode of the truth challenge show, superstars have been made mindful of the risks, troubles, and dangers implied with taking part in the show. They have even been educated that they could lose their lives while undertaking specific exercises. Nonetheless, most competitors conquered their apprehension and nervousness to effectively follow through with the responsibilities.

This time, nonetheless, they will confront their most terrible apprehension – demise. Contenders will be approached to compose a “demise letter” that can arrive at their families in the event that a setback happens while shooting. Despite the fact that it isn’t conceivable, thinking of it as’ an unscripted TV drama, the members were seen recording letters and perusing them resoundingly while breaking in tears.

The six leftover Exceptional Powers hopefuls incorporate NFL competitor Danny Amendola, previous Single woman Hannah Brown, veteran ball player Dwight Howard, entertainer and model Gus Kenworthy, Olympic soccer player Carli Lloyd, and MLB star Mike Piazza.

Mike was near taking a deliberate withdrawal last time subsequent to bombing in the test and felt like he was being a prevention to his kindred challengers. Be that as it may, he pushed through.
